Methods for Gene Editing

0
946

Gene editing, one of the key tools in synthetic biology, allows scientists to manipulate the DNA of organisms to create new functions, optimize metabolic pathways, and engineer new traits. In recent years, the development of new gene editing tools, such as CRISPR-Cas9, has made gene editing faster, cheaper, and more precise than ever before.

 

Methods for gene editing 

CRISPR-Cas9

CRISPR-Cas9 is a revolutionary gene editing tool that uses a molecular complex composed of a guide RNA (gRNA) and a Cas9 protein. The gRNA guides the Cas9 protein to a specific location in the genome where it can make a double-stranded break. This break is then repaired by the cell's own DNA repair machinery, which can introduce desired genetic changes.

 

Multiplex Genome Editing by Natural Transformation (MuGENT)

MuGENT is a gene editing method that utilizes the natural transformation process in bacterial cells to introduce multiple edits into the genome simultaneously. This technique is particularly useful for making multiple changes in the bacterial genome without the need for complex molecular biology techniques.

 

Genome synthesis

Genome synthesis is the process of creating artificial DNA sequences in a laboratory. This technique is highly valuable for gene editing as it allows scientists to design and engineer synthetic genes or whole genomes for various purposes, including gene therapy, drug development, and studying genetic diseases.

 

Homologous Recombination (HR)

Homologous recombination is a natural DNA repair process that can be harnessed for gene editing. In this method, a piece of DNA containing the desired genetic changes is introduced into the cell, and the cell uses its homologous recombination machinery to incorporate this DNA into the genome, replacing the target sequence.

 

Each of these gene editing methods has its advantages and limitations, and the choice of method depends on the specific requirements of the research or application.
